WebUrine color is usually brownish rather than red, and the urine tests positive for both albumin and heme (a concentration of at least 4 µg/mL). There are few or no red blood cells. Myoglobin can be identified by immunochemical methods. The sarcoplasmic enzymes, including serum CK, are usually elevated to more than 100 times normal. WebNormal urine is yellowish in color, ranging from clear to deep amber. The color depends on how diluted it is, meaning how much liquid you consume. All urine has a slight odor that can vary with your diet. Changes in urine can refer to: Color changes. Changes in odor. Changes in consistency (for example, urine may appear foamy).

WebJaundice in Newborns. Jaundice is the yellow color seen on the skin of many newborn babies. Jaundice is caused by a buildup of a bilirubin in your baby’s blood. It happens because their livers aren’t developed enough to get rid of the bilirubin. Jaundice is very common and usually goes away on its own. WebJan 24, 2024 · Many other formulas have been developed and used over the years, but the simple Smithline-Gardner formula remains the most useful. Some authors argue that the formula 1.86(Na+K)+1.15(Glu/18)+(Urea/6)+14 is the most precise of them. The normal serum osmolality should range from 275 to 295 mOsm/kg.
